Resources can be classified into two broad categories: natural and human resources. Natural resources are the resources that exist in nature and have not been created or modified by human beings, such as land, water, minerals, forests, and wildlife. Human resources, on the other hand, refer to the human labor, skills, knowledge, and abilities that are utilized to produce goods and services. The motivations of the explorers during the Age of Exploration played a significant role in increasing global interactions and shaping trade patterns. Explorers were driven by a variety of motivations, including the search for new trade routes, the acquisition of wealth and resources, the spread of religion, and the desire for fame and glory. These motivations led them to embark on long and perilous voyages, which ultimately had far-reaching consequences for the world.

One of the key motivations was the search for new trade routes. Explorers like Christopher Columbus, Vasco da Gama, and Ferdinand Magellan aimed to find alternate routes to reach the lucrative markets of Asia, bypassing the established land and sea routes controlled by the Ottoman Empire. The discovery of new sea routes, such as the Cape of Good Hope and the Strait of Magellan, opened up new opportunities for trade and facilitated the exchange of goods, ideas, and cultures between different regions.

The explorers' efforts also led to the establishment of colonies and trading posts in various parts of the world. These colonies served as bases for trade, providing access to valuable resources and creating networks of commerce. For example, the Spanish conquistadors established colonies in the Americas, which became centers for the extraction of precious metals like gold and silver. These resources were then transported back to Europe, fueling economic growth and transforming global trade patterns.

Furthermore, the explorers' voyages facilitated the diffusion of ideas, technologies, and religions. As they encountered new civilizations and cultures, they exchanged knowledge and introduced new products and techniques. This cross-cultural interaction led to the spread of European influence and the adoption of European customs and practices in different parts of the world.

Overall, the motivations of the explorers, driven by trade, wealth, and curiosity, had a profound impact on global interactions and trade patterns. They opened up new trade routes, established colonies, facilitated the exchange of goods and ideas, and shaped the interconnected world we live in today.

Interest groups in the United States use various pathways to influence politics and policy. Three ways they influence government include lobbying, electioneering, and grassroots mobilization.

Lobbying involves direct communication with government officials or staff to advocate for policy changes or to express support or opposition to legislation. Interest groups use their resources, such as expertise and financial contributions, to gain access to decision-makers and persuade them to take action.

Electioneering involves supporting candidates who align with an interest group's goals and values. Interest groups can donate money to political campaigns, launch advertisements, and mobilize voters to support their preferred candidates.

Grassroots mobilization involves organizing individuals to pressure elected officials to take action on a particular issue. Interest groups use social media, email campaigns, and community organizing to build momentum and create a groundswell of public support.
